Charr,
Darren, Wes and I fished the Sol Duc last weekend, had a great time but only had a single take-down early Sun. while pulling plugs.
It was my first trip in a DB and every minute was awesome. Driving rain, wind and even some sun followed us down the river but it was worth every effort.
Had the opportunity to meet a two great new fishing partners and the chance at a nice fish...Wes and Darren were truly a pleasure to fish with, and I learned much about steelhead from them both...and they might have learned a good joke (or 2) from me.
Talked to the wdfw fish-checker fellow yesterday at the take-out and he told me there was indeed a 30 lb. fish taken last week.
Seems hot and cold, as Sat. am we saw a boat (ahead of us, of course!) hook-up on 5 fish before 9 am...we got bupkis. Yesterday when we were loading the boat the fish checker said we were boat 7 that he had checked (4 were run by guides) and had seen one 9 lb. hen, and no one else had any success.
Water is beautiful..crystal with unlimited visibility. We worked hard but came up empty handed...but that ain't to say I won't go back at the first opportunity!
